Question
Factorise:
y3 − 27

Solution
y3 − 27
y3 − 33
We know that,
a3 − b3 = (a − b) (a2 + ab + b2)
y3 − 33 = (y − 3) (y2 + y × 3 + 32)
= (y − 3) (y2 + 3y + 9)
